What Is Snorkeling?

Snorkeling is the easiest way to explore life beneath the sea. All you need is a snorkel tube, a mask, and fins (optional). You float on the surface, breathing through the snorkel, while your eyes take in a hidden world — corals in soft purples and oranges, shimmering fish weaving in and out, and the occasional turtle or stingray gliding by. You don’t have to swim deep. You don’t even need to know how to swim (with life jackets and guides, anyone can do it). It’s the perfect underwater adventure for beginners, families, or those who just want a taste of the ocean without going all-in with scuba.

📍 Best Snorkeling Spots in Andaman

Hands down, the most famous snorkeling site in Andaman.

🏝 Elephant Beach – Havelock Island (Swaraj Dweep)

Reachable by boat or a short forest trek, Elephant Beach offers shallow, clear waters and vibrant coral beds just a few meters from shore. Whether you're doing it for the first time or your fifth, the view underwater here will leave you wide-eyed every time.

What You’ll See:

  • Coral gardens, clownfish, parrotfish
  • Giant clams, sea cucumbers, and sometimes reef squid
  • Great visibility and gentle water movement

💡 Pro Tip: Combine it with Jet Ski or Sea Walk for a half-day adventure combo.

The most accessible snorkeling spot for travelers staying in the capital.

🌊 North Bay Island (Near Port Blair)

A short boat ride from Port Blair brings you to North Bay, a snorkeler’s paradise. You can snorkel right off the shore or take a guided coral safari with trained instructors. The shallow reefs here are alive and colorful.

Why You’ll Love It:
  • Coral visibility within 2–4 feet of water
  • Ideal for non-swimmers with life jackets and instructor assistance
  • Underwater photos and videos available as add-ons

A lesser-known gem for snorkeling lovers.

🌴 Neil Island (Shaheed Dweep)

Neil Island is quieter, slower, and arguably more intimate when it comes to underwater experiences. Snorkeling is offered at Bharatpur Beach, where the reef lies just off the coast and is best seen at high tide.

What Makes It Special:
  • Great for those staying 1–2 nights on Neil
  • Guided sessions available, often less crowded
  • Beautiful sunrise and snorkeling combo

💸 Snorkeling Price in Andaman

• Elephant Beach, Havelock: ₹1,000 – ₹1,500 • North Bay Island: ₹1,000 – ₹1,800 • Neil Island (Bharatpur Beach): ₹800 – ₹1,200 • Underwater Photos / GoPro Video: ₹500 – ₹1,000

✔️ All packages include snorkeling gear, instructor, and life jacket
